GW Collegiate Journal of Chinese Affairs
The GW Collegiate Journal of Chinese Affairs is an academic journal that provides a platform for students at GW and other academic institutions to publish interdisciplinary, academically rigorous research. The Journal aims to inspire college students to produce higher-quality scholarship in China studies.

Faculty Advisors

Bruce J. Dickson is professor of political science and international affairs and former chair of the political science department at the George Washington University. His research and teaching focus on political dynamics in China, especially the evolution of the Chinese Communist Party.
Dr. Bruce Dickson

Dr. Robert Sutter is Professor of Practice of International Affairs at the George Washington University's Elliot School of International Affairs. His research and teaching centers on the foreign policy of the People's Republic of China and the evolution of U.S.-China relations.
